Understanding Registered Agents
A official agent serves as an essential point of interconnection between a company and the jurisdiction. This entity or organization is responsible with collecting significant legal documents, such as service of process notices, tax notices, and regulatory alerts. By designating a registered agent, businesses guarantee that they remain informed about regulatory requirements and stay compliant with state regulations, thus safeguarding their legal standing.
There are particular registered agent criteria that vary by region. Organizations must designate a registered agent who has a physical address within the state of formation, as P.O. boxes are generally not allowed. This location is crucial for receiving documents in a prompt way, which is critical for sustaining good business practices. Failure to meet these criteria can cause substantial penalties or degradation of compliance.

Compliance and Legal Requirements
Maintaining compliance with state regulations is a critical duty of registered agents. Each jurisdiction has particular registered agent requirements, such as the requirement for the agent to have a physical address within the state where the business entity is established. This address, commonly termed the registered location, serves as the official location for receiving legal documents and government communications. Adherence with these requirements helps maintain the good status of the business entity and safeguards it from possible litigation.
Registered agents also play an essential role in overseeing yearly compliance filings. Many jurisdictions mandate businesses to submit regular reports to keep their registered designation. This comprises filings such as annual reports or tax documentation, which must be filed in a timely manner. A reliable registered agent will provide reminders and support in ensuring that these filings are done on schedule, thereby averting costly penalties or lapses in compliance.
Furthermore, registered agents are also assigned for handling service of process. This means they must be ready to receive judicial notices and documents on for the business. Grasping this role is crucial for business owners, as failure to reply to judicial documents in a prompt manner can result in default judgments or other adverse legal repercussions. By engaging a professional registered agent service, businesses can guarantee that they are properly represented and compliant with all legal obligations.

Fees and Costs Associated with Registered Agents
As considering registered agent services, understanding the costs involved is important for entrepreneurs. Fees can vary significantly depending on the registered agent provider, the level of services provided, and the state regulations. Generally, businesses can anticipate to pay an yearly fee that ranges from fifty to $300 dollars. This fee generally includes basic services such as the receipt of legal documents and government notices, along with some level of compliance management.
Alongside the base service fees, there may be extra fees for specific services such as document handling, compliance filings, or annual report submissions. Some registered agent companies offer packages that include these additional services, which can simplify the management process but may also raise the overall cost. Additionally, businesses should be cognizant of any potential renewal fees linked to maintaining their registered agent services each year.
